Something I have been nerding out about this month. The lines you see in the grass is the product of why I am choosing to raise animals the way I am. After the snow and cold weather from a month ago, the grass in our field was mostly brown and dried out everywhere except where I have run the chickens. The pictures don’t do it justice as to how much more alive and green the grass is in the spots the chickens have been. This is why I have decided to start a farm. Proper animal husbandry gives both the most nutritious food for my family but also nourishes the earth. Regenerative farming improves the health of the soil, which improves the health of the plants, which improves the health of the animals, and which improves the health of us in a beautiful naturally designed cycle.
